**AI-7: Lock down config hot-reload.**

The Fernhollow outage showed that any process on the host could drop a file into the watched directory and have it loaded live, unsigned. We will require signature verification before reload and log every accepted or rejected file with the submitting principal. Owner: platform team, two weeks. Review the proposed verification design here.

dashboard of taduf-yagap = https://confluence.tolvaqsys.internal/display/display/projects/display

## Exam-Proctoring Queue (Vigilum)

Queue backs up during exam windows at Halwick Academy tenants. Symptoms: proctor sessions stuck in PENDING over 5 min. Do not drain the queue manually — sessions will orphan. Scale workers to 3x, confirm lag drops, then revert after the window. Releases are frozen during active exam windows; check the tenant calendar first. Escalation path and freeze schedule are on the internal page below.

wiki page, bagef-yajof: https://sentry.sivrelcloud.corp/board

## Tuning

The receipt mailer (Almsgate) batches donation receipts and sends through the Thornquay relay. On-call: if the queue backs up, resist the urge to crank batch size — the relay rate-limits per connection, and bigger batches just mean bigger retries. Scale worker count first, then shorten the flush interval. Dedupe window must stay longer than the retry horizon or donors get duplicate receipts, which generates tickets. All knobs live in one place and are read at worker start. Current production values follow.

tuning table, kajop-yafof:
QUOTAS = {
    "wenath": 10,
    "ulaael": 5,
}

Step 6 — Sign and push. Build the Pickthorn optimizer image from the release tag. Run the pick-route regression suite; all 212 cases must pass. Do not push if the Harlowe depot simulator shows route-length drift over 0.5%. Sign the image before pushing to the deploy registry; unsigned images are rejected at the edge. Sign using the key below.

deploy key for kahof-kadup: bky19_YDnVAD7xLc2m2mMUEyR